[0053] As an optional implementation, the telescopic mechanism includes:
[0054] The chute 23 is arranged on the side of the downwardly inclined end of the scrap sloping plate 3;
[0055] The slide plate 24 is slidably arranged in the chute 23 at the side;
[0056] The piston assembly is arranged in the scrap swash plate 3 and includes a second hydraulic cylinder 25 hydraulically connected to the first hydraulic cylinder 21 and a second piston push rod 26 arranged in the second hydraulic cylinder 25, One end of the second piston push rod 26 is screwed to the end of the slide plate 24 .
